Fiendish Fire Kills One Child in Missouri Incident
In Mountain Grove Missouri a farmer Elliott and his family faced arson by tenant Nannie Covad after a 24 hour eviction threat. The mother tossed the baby from a window as flames consumed the house. the 4 year old perished inside. Mrs Elliott and the other child escaped badly burned. authorities suspect incendiary cause with no internal fire source.

Forbes Defeats Tokell for Bantamweight Crown in Petroit
In Petroit England, Harry Forbes defeated Andy Tokell over ten rounds to claim the bantamweight title. Forbes dominated from start to finish, except one round where Tokell briefly held his own, while Tokell was criticized for two foul moves that drew crowd jeers.

Train Wreck Near Lenoir City Kills Six
A Southern Railway passenger train leaving Chattanooga wrecked near Lenoir City after a landslide at 2 AM. Five trainmen and one woman passenger killed. 21 passengers and five crew injured. The wreck occurred on a steep embankment as the train plunged down. Surgeons and wrecking crews rushed to the scene. Names reported include engineer A. D. Tucker mail clerk Alfred Best porter. Most casualties were residents of southern states.

Blizzard Rages Across Colorado In Severe Snowstorm
Denver reports a blizzard sweeping Colorado with rapidly dropping temperatures and feared stock exposure. Garden City notes the heaviest snow in the region with twenty inches on the ground. A Union Pacific train en route to the east from Denver stalled near Cheyenne Wells since last night.

City Lighting Expansion Approved in Newberry
Newberry Michigan officials report municipal lighting is successful and have ordered a second engine and electric generator worth about 6000 dollars. The 2500 light dynamo will be financed from plant revenues without additional debt.

Rich Mexican Offers to Pay Mexico Debts
From Mexico City comes word that Pedro Alvarado multimillionaire mining magnate of Paz Mexico has offered 50 million dollars to pay Mexico's foreign debt. The proposal follows a prior declined offer to the finance minister and is now directed to President Diaz. Alvarado says his wealth from the Valmillo mine justifies contributing to the public debt and notes his philanthropic giving.

Senate Deadlock Over Panama Canal Treaty Vote
Cullom pressed Morgan in executive session to fix a voting time on the canal treaty but Morgan opposed citing defects and desire for open debate. Morgan warned the closed doors prevent full public understanding while most senators believe no vote time equals failure to ratify.

Boston Women Lead Ice Crossing to Shore in Storm
A party of travelers from St John reaches shore after thirteen miles across ice from a disabled steamer. Two young Boston women and four men treked from the Minto to Pictou island then to land, aiding an exhausted companion. The Minto later freed herself and refueled at Georgetown, PEI.

Mob wrecks saloon in Nashville Brown County Indiana
A Nashville saloon run by Dick Collins was wrecked by a mob of citizens who believed no liquor license had been issued. While Collins was away, the mob demolished the saloon and fixtures, including a large plate glass window, totaling about 200 dollars in losses.

Texas Storm Ends After Two Day Blizzard and Floods
Phenomenal winter storm swept Texas blizzards in the upper half and cloudbursts in the lower half. Panhandle reported up to 15 inches of snow. rivers including the Colorado, Trinity and San Antonio rose dramatically. railroads suffered washouts and traffic disruptions. Rescue crews assisted riverine residents as waters receded and conditions cleared.

France loses influence as Menelik severs ties with Lagarde
In Paris and Abyssinia, Menelik the Ethiopian emperor ended relations with M. Lagarde the French minister to Abyssinia and expelled him from Addis Ababa. He warned the Turkish sultan of Italian protection in Jerusalem and replaced French telecom staff with Italians, signaling a sharp pullback on French expansion efforts.
